Knowledge, Skills and Competencies
Required: Management skills. Operation
of Food Systems. Stock control procedures Occupational Health & Safety. Risk
Management skills. Food Hygiene practices and food Safety regulations,
infection control, Health and safety principle. Computer literacy. Decision
Making & Problem solving skills. Analyzing skills. Interpersonal Relation skills.
DUTIES : Ensure that optimal health status of patients is achieved by providing
nutritiously well balanced meals among other things, properly planned menus,
adequate and correctly prepared meals as well as correct distribution and
serving meals. Maintain healthy and safe environment by continuous
inspections and ensure that the staff is adhering to safety precautions. Have
inputs in the development and upgrading plans of the food service units.
Coordinate and conduct training and
workshops through HRD that is food
related to the unit and Hospital staff. Compile and submit food service reports
and operational plans. Implement and
monitor Employee Performance
Management and Development System. Deal with grievance and disciplinary
matters in accordance with the policies
and procedures as well as legislative
prescript of public service. Control the Food services budget utilization by
Managing the food services operation in the hospital as well as utilization of
allocated resources in order to ascertain that cost effective and efficient service
is rendered.
